    You're funny. Leaving aside the question of superpower status (which we disagree on, but is irrelevant), this is a matter of domestic politics as far as Congress is concerned. The cause that you're ascribing to this is fundamentally a matter of foreign policy, which is entirely different. At the most, the U.S. Government is using foreign policy as it pertains to this (pressure on other governments to bring copyright laws into line with US standards, extradition of British nationals based on acts of piracy committed internationally, etc.) primarily as a lever to effect further domestic policy and control, which is a sphere in which they have traditionally had less influence (and the states/federal argument begins...). As for SOPA and PIPA themselves, they're fundamentally domestic policy, in the same way as the Great Firewall of China and Australian policies to a similar effect.
